stone building, believed to be an old temple, has been found in the border area between Koto Tapus and Tanjung villages, Sungai Tenang district Merangin regency, Jambi.
'We don't know if the building, which looks to be centuries old, is a temple, fortress or tomb,' regency Development and Planning Board (Bappeda) head M. Arif said on Thursday.
Arif said Bappeda had discovered the old building, which stands on four hectares of land, after information from the public. 'The site is a two-hour walk two from the nearest village.'
